Federal Nursing Home Administrator most tested Exam Questions
with revised Correct Answers.
The most overlooked aspect of communication in health facilities is:

Two way feedback loops

Of the following, the task management performs that contribute most effectively and positively to
morale is:

Discipline consistentlyr and fairly

) In a bargaining unit, only ____ need to sign a card to call a union election:

30 percent

During an interview or on a job application, you may ask for all except:

Place of Birth

) To be eligible for FMLA, an employee must first work

1250 hours in the last 12 months

) If an employee works 52 hours in one week at a rate of $7 per hour, what would be the total gross
salary?

$406

Fire safety regulations come primarily from:

LSC Life Safety Code

) The purpose of an enunciator panel is to:

Indicate the zone of a fire

) Generators must be checked

montly

) Employee's Right to know refers to

Hazardous communicatins

) The primary fire - defense tools of a nursing home staff are:

Smoke barriers, corridor walls, and resident rooms

) A maintenance program that saves time and money focuses on:

Preventive maintenance

,) Class C fires involve:

Electricity



1) OBRA asserts some separate committees can be folded into the quality improvement/assurance
committee. Safety, Pharmacy and which committee below can be added into QA/QI committee?

Infection Control

2) Nursing homes are responsible for obtaining and providing dental care for residents. Who usually
pays for dental services?

The resident or a family member

3) A facility is not allowed to charge a resident who is Medicaid and Medicare eligible except for:

Co-pays

4) You calculate the average percent of occupancy by:

Dividing the total census (occupied bed days) by the total number of days, then multiply by 100

5) Resident's rights should be explained to the resident and or family member:

Prior to admission

6) In case of an emergency, when no attending or back up physician is available, the decision as to who
will attend to the resident is to be made by the:

Administrator

7) Federal law states that facilities must retain menus of food actually served for at least:

30 days

8) A resident with a living will and DPOA specified she wants to receive heroic measures if necessary. Six
months later the resident requires CPR, but is now incompetent and the son request CPR be withheld.
What is the right thing to do?

Provide the CPR

9) A resident asks to see his chart. The doctor tells the nurse not to allow the resident access to the
chart. What do you do?

Tell the doctor the law gives the resident the right to view the medical records

10) Medical records belong to:

Facility

11) When a resident passes away, the personal funds deposited with the facility must be given to the
resident's estate with a final accounting of the funds within:

, 30 days

12) The suffix "algia" refers to:

Pain

13) Physical restraints must be removed:

Every two hours

14) Depression is one of many psychological changes related to the aging process. Others include the
following except for:

Hearing loss

15) "Nosocomal" refers to

Infection occurring inside the facility (institutionalized)

17) A capital budget is mostly about:

Equipment and real estate

18) Current debts are debts that are:

Due within one year

19) A ledger is a complete listing of:

Accounts payable and receivable

20) Which resource usually provides the least revenue for a nursing home?

Insurance

20) Past due accounts should not exceed:

5%

21) All of the following are a cash expense except:

Depreciation

22) A pro forma is primarily

A financial statement or prediction

23) A function of management is controlling, which means:

Measuring outcomes against benchmarks, then responding

24) OBRA requires every facility to have:
